Successful migration from a monolithic architecture to microservices to help Maxeda DIY group, our e-commerce partner, obtain the system that’s more flexible, scalable and easier to maintain.
Business Solutions Technologies UsedMaxeda is a market leading Dutch retail group that operates do-it-yourself stores in Belgium, Netherlands, and Luxembourg.
Management and maintenance of the old monolithic system required a considerable amount of time and resources from the partner. The system contained a lot of obsolete elements, resulting in slower processes and lower operational efficiency.
Our partner needed a more flexible system and a complete update to their website. Maxeda has several development teams working on a team extension basis. The HYS team was put in charge of everything related to client services (creating orders, processing payments and orders, and so on)
Methodologies used: Scrum, Large-Scale Scrum (LeSS) Technologies applied: Java, Spring, Spring Boot, JavaScript (React.js, Node.js, Express.js, Zalando.js), Docker, Amazon Docker, MongoDB, DynamoDB
As of 2018, we’ve been working with Maxeda for more than two years, and we continue to successfully improve and maintain their projects. During our work with Maxeda we’ve collaborated with two other development teams to meet all of our client’s recruitments, update the entire system, and create a flexible microservice architecture, which has resulted in productivity gains and a conversion rate increase.
Read more → Why and How Netflix, Amazon, and Uber Migrated to Microservices: Learn from Their Experience